What nondestructive testing method requires little or no part preparation, is used to detect surface or near-surface defects in most metals, and may also be used to separate metals or alloys and their heat-treat conditions?
A. Eddy current inspection.B. Ultrasonic inspection.C. Magnetic particle inspection.

Respuesta :

Answer:

Eddy current inspection

Explanation:

According to my research on nondestructive testing methods, I can say that based on the information provided within the question the method being described is called Eddy current inspection. This is a method that uses electromagnetic induction to detect and characterize surface and sub-surface flaws in conductive materials
